Morning: Setting the day up for guests

Mornings are about clear information and smooth transitions. Seasonal staff coordinate with reception to align around the day’s arrivals and departures—guests check in from 2:00 PM and check out before 12:00 PM. That timing shapes the flow on pitches and in accommodations.

Guests also ask about special offers and stays. The team highlights seasonal arrangements—such as 7=6 and festive holiday packages (like Easter, Ascension, or Pentecost)—and can direct guests to book online via the search widget or the "Mijn Bakkum" portal.

What do Camping Bakkum seasonal staff do?

They welcome guests, answer questions, facilitate bookings for courts and the gym at reception, guide visitors to facilities (e.g., Wellness Post, De Pan, Ontmoetingsplein), support recreation activities, and help with on-site retail and hospitality.

Where is the minigolf course and how do I reserve it?

The 15-hole minigolf course is located in the forest between the Ontmoetingsplein and the open-air theatre De Pan. Reserve a time slot and rent clubs at reception.

How close is Camping Bakkum to the beach?

The campsite lies in the dunes right by the coast; the shoreline is a short walk from pitches and accommodations.

What are the check-in and check-out times?

Check-in starts at 2:00 PM; check-out is before 12:00 PM.

Are pets allowed at Camping Bakkum?

No—dogs and other pets are not permitted at Camping Bakkum. Guests who wish to bring a dog can book at affiliated Camping Geversduin in Castricum.

How do guests book sports facilities?

Guests reserve the tennis court, padel court, or gym through reception for a defined time slot.

Is there organized entertainment on site?

Yes. A seasonal recreation team publishes an activity agenda, with events in the open-air theatre De Pan.

Practical takeaways for future team members

  1. Know the map and the app: Be ready to show where the Ontmoetingsplein, De Pan, Wellness Post, pumptrack, and minigolf are; point guests to the camping app for updates.
  2. Master the reservations basics: At reception, time slots for padel, tennis, gym, and minigolf are your bread and butter—clarity keeps queues short and smiles wide.
  3. Highlight family favorites: Share what’s on in the activity agenda, mention Eeki de Eekhoorn, and recommend the Kennemer Duincampings Doeboek (€10) for kids.
  4. Celebrate the camping heart: Guide visitors to Bakkum Bites and seating around the Ontmoetingsplein for effortless mealtimes and social time.
  5. Connect wellness and sport: Suggest a Sauna Rosa session after a game of padel or a spin on the pumptrack—it’s a balanced active-and-relaxed day.
  6. Respect key policies: Share the no-pets policy early and help pet owners with the alternative at Camping Geversduin.
  7. Use timely info: Point to seasonal arrangements (like 7=6 and holiday packages) so guests can make the most of their stay.
  8. Lean into the location: Remind guests the beach is just a walk away—it’s part of what makes Bakkum unforgettable.
